What Is a Crypto Casino?
A crypto casino is an online gaming platform that accepts cryptocurrency as a main payment approach, rather than depending on conventional fiat currencies like the United States dollar, Euro, or British pound. These platforms allow players to deposit, wager, and withdraw funds utilizing different cryptocurrencies, with Bitcoin staying the most extensively accepted choice. However, numerous crypto gambling establishments now support various altcoins, consisting of Ethereum, Litecoin, Dogecoin, and a number of others.
The essential difference in between Crypto Casino Online gambling establishments and their standard counterparts extends beyond just accepting digital currencies. Crypto gambling establishments usually operate with a greater focus on decentralization, privacy, and technological innovation. A lot of these platforms take advantage of blockchain innovation to supply transparent and verifiable evidence of reasonable play, attending to one of the relentless issues that gamers have had with online casinos for decades.
How Crypto Casinos Operate
The operational structure of crypto gambling establishments varies considerably from standard online gambling sites. When a gamer signs up with a crypto casino, they first need to establish a digital wallet to save their cryptocurrencies. This wallet works as their personal checking account within the crypto ecosystem, allowing them to move funds to and from the casino platform. The process usually includes creating an unique wallet address that functions similarly to a savings account number, though with boosted security features built into the blockchain facilities.
When a gamer has actually funded their wallet, the deposit process includes starting a blockchain transaction from their personal wallet to the casino's designated wallet address. This transaction gets taped on the respective cryptocurrency's blockchain, supplying an immutable record of the transfer. Depending on network congestion and the specific cryptocurrency being utilized, these deals can process within minutes or sometimes even seconds, a significant benefit over traditional banking approaches that frequently take several business days.
Wagering on video games works similarly to traditional online casinos, with players placing bets in cryptocurrency rather than fiat currency. The video games themselves vary from traditional slot devices and table video games like blackjack and live roulette to more customized offerings such as dice games, crash games, and provably reasonable gambling alternatives that utilize cryptographic algorithms to verify each result's randomness.

Risks and Important Considerations
Regardless of their benefits, crypto casinos feature their own set of risks that players need to carefully think about before engaging with these platforms. The unpredictable nature of cryptocurrency values suggests that the worth of gamers' funds can change dramatically during their gaming sessions. A gamer may transfer when Bitcoin is valued at a certain price and discover their staying balance worth substantially less (or potentially more) by the time they end up playing.
The regulatory landscape surrounding crypto casinos stays complicated and varies significantly across jurisdictions. Conventional online casinos need to get licenses from acknowledged regulative bodies, offering players with some option if something fails. Many Crypto Game Casino gambling establishments operate in less regulated environments, which can make dealing with disagreements or recuperating funds harder if the platform acts unethically.
The irreversible nature of cryptocurrency transactions presents another issue. As soon as a gamer sends out cryptocurrency to a casino, that deal can not be reversed. This feature, which provides security versus fraud in lots of contexts, ends up being problematic if a gamer mistakenly sends funds to the wrong address or discovers they have actually been handling a deceitful platform.
In addition, the anonymity that makes crypto casinos appealing also attracts bad stars. Players should work out extra diligence to confirm the authenticity of platforms before depositing any funds. Track record, certifying details, and provably level playing fields ought to all be consider determining whether a crypto casino can be relied on.
Provably Fair Gaming: A Technological Innovation
One of the most substantial technological contributions of crypto casinos to the gaming market is the concept of provably fair gaming. This innovation uses cryptographic hash functions to enable players to independently confirm that each game outcome was figured out relatively and was not controlled by the casino.
In a provably fair system, the casino produces a random seed for each video game round and supplies the gamer with a cryptographic hash of that seed before the game is played. After the round concludes, the player can use the exposed seed to validate that the result matched the hash supplied previously, verifying that the casino might not have actually altered the result after seeing the gamer's bets. This transparency represents a significant development in online gambling trust mechanisms.
